Your Europe Advice Witnesses a 46% Increase of Enquiries in 2019, with ‘Social Security’ Being Most Common Legal Topic

11 May 2020

In 2019, Your Europe Advice (YEA) legal experts replied to 28,034 enquries recevied from EU citizens and businesses. The amount represents a 46% increase compared to the previous year, with ‘Social Security’ being the most enquired about legal topic.

ECAS has summarised key statistics and details of the enquiries received in 2019, which also provide valuable insight into the challenges EU citizens experience when exercising their Freedom of Movement rights. Based on the nature of enquiries, YEA has also provided recommendations for Member States on how to improve the interpretation and enforcement of relevant EU laws.

Your Europe Advice (YEA) is an EU legal advice service available to citizens and businesses. The service is managed by the European Citizen Action Service (ECAS) under contract with and on behalf of the European Commission1. It consists of a team of 60 lawyers who provide responses in all 24 official EU languages and are familiar with both EU and national laws in all EU Member States.
